Since launching March 2, more than 600 Trip Ideas have been contributed by Kayak.com users and leading travel authorities such as Travel Channel, Travel + Leisure, GolfDigest, About.com, Conceirge.com, and BudgetTravelOnline.com. Unlike static travel lists found on the Internet, consumers can use Trip Ideas to search for real-time fares and availability for every destination listed, which makes the leap from research to booking just a simple click away. To check fares for Trip Idea destinations, consumers simply enter a departure airport into the Kayak Buzz toolbar at the top of the page for a list of best fares found by a Kayak.com user over the past three days. Click "search now" for real-time rates and availability for preferred dates.
About Kayak.com Kayak.com, the world's largest travel search engine, scours more than 100 travel sites providing prices and itineraries for hundreds of airlines, more than 115,000 hotels and all leading rental car companies. Kayak.com has been named "Best Search Aid" by Travel + Leisure Magazine and "Best of the Web" by US News & World Report. Founded on February 7, 2005 by the founders of Orbitz, Travelocity and Expedia, Kayak.com's investors include Sequoia Capital, America Online, Inc. and General Catalyst Partners.
